Original Description
Camille Pissarro's Quai De Paris, A Rouen captures the bustling energy of Rouen's waterfront through his signature Impressionist lens. Painted in 1898, this vibrant cityscape embodies Pissarro's mature style – loose, luminous brushstrokes dissolve solid forms into a shimmering tapestry of reflected light and atmospheric haze. The quayside comes alive with blurred figures, horse-drawn carriages, and industrious dockworkers, all rendered in a warm symphony of ochres, blues, and creamy whites that mimic the play of sunlight on stone and water. As a central figure of Impressionism and mentor to giants like Cézanne and Gauguin, Pissarro's Rouen series represents his enduring fascination with urban transformation and modern life. This particular work holds historical significance as part of his later explorations of serial viewpoints, preceding Monet's famous Rouen Cathedral series by just a few years.
